Why Is a Countertop Mini Fridge Ideal for Small Spaces?

With its compact design and efficient performance, Countertop Mini Fridge is the benchmark for cooling solutions in small space scenarios. Taking the student dormitory as an example, its typical size is 40cm wide x 45cm deep x 50cm high (volume 45L), covers an area of only 0.18m² (72% less than the traditional refrigerator), can hold 60 cans of 350ml beverages (stack density of 18 cans/layer), and the weight is less than 20kg (easy to move). According to Statista data, in 2023, the global mini refrigerator market size reached 3.7 billion US dollars, of which small living space users accounted for 58%, because the equipment power is only 60-80W (traditional refrigerator 200-300W), the average daily power consumption of 0.5kWh (electricity bill 0.1 US $/ day), Annual energy cost savings of over $36 ($0.15 /kWh).

In terms of temperature control performance, Countertop Mini Fridge adopts semiconductor refrigeration technology (temperature difference range 0-10 ° C ±1.5 ° C), start-up time ≤10 minutes (30 minutes for compressed models), noise ≤35dB (ANSI S12.60 standard), suitable for office and bedroom scenes. When 50 of these devices were deployed in a co-working space, employee satisfaction increased by 27%, and interruptions were reduced by 90% due to the quiet design. Industry tests have shown a cooling efficiency (COP) of 1.8 (compared to 2.1 for conventional compressors), which is slightly lower but meets small capacity requirements (cooling rate 0.5 ° C/min), and maintenance costs are reduced by 60% (no compressor oil changes required).

In terms of cost effectiveness, the Countertop Mini Fridge, with an initial purchase price of about $80- $300 ($400- $1,200 for traditional refrigerators), is suitable for low budget users. For example, a capsule hotel uses a 30L model ($150 per unit), the return on investment of equipment per room is only 6 months (the average daily room rate is increased by $5), and the annual profit is increased by 12%. According to Grand View Research, the application penetration rate of mini refrigerators in the hotel industry increased from 32% in 2018 to 51% in 2023, because it supports personalized temperature zone Settings (such as cosmetics refrigeration 4 ° C ±1 ° C), reducing customer complaints by 18%.

Extreme spatial adaptability is another advantage. Countertop Mini Fridge supports vertical and horizontal placement (seismic rating IEC 60068-2-27). For example, a motorhome owner chooses a 12V DC model (capacity 25L), which can maintain temperature fluctuations of ±2 ° C under the environment of vehicle turbulence (acceleration 5G) and extend food shelf life by 30%. Industry tests show that its built-in lithium battery (8 hours of battery life) can cope with power failure scenarios, temperature recovery rate ≤1℃/ hour (traditional refrigerator 3℃/ hour), to ensure the stability of drugs (such as insulin) (ISO 13485 certification).

In terms of environmental protection and Energy efficiency, Countertop Mini Fridge uses R600a environmental refrigerant (GWP=3, 99.6% reduction compared to R134a) and has passed Energy Star certification (energy efficiency rating ≥4.5 stars). One green building project deployed 200 of these devices and achieved an annual carbon reduction of 8.4 tons (42kg CO₂/ year per unit), gained 15% LEED certification points and increased the project premium by 7%. According to Applied Energy research, if 10% of the world’s households replaced traditional refrigerators with mini models, the annual electricity savings would exceed 12 billion kWh (equivalent to 12 million households).

In multifunctional application scenarios, the Countertop Mini Fridge can be customized for partitions (e.g. 12 ° C ±0.5 ° C for red wine storage and 5 ° C ±1 ° C for snack refrigeration). A cafe uses a dual-temperature zone model (upper 4 ° C, lower -2 ° C), a single cabinet simultaneously stores fresh milk and ice cream, inventory turnover increased by 40%, and average daily sales increased by 22%. Market data show that its failure rate is as low as 0.2 times/year (industry average 0.8 times), and the maintenance cost is less than 30 US dollars/time (traditional refrigerator > 150 US dollars), becoming a core tool for small businesses to reduce costs and increase efficiency.
